Behind the Curtain: What Shelter Cats Wish You Knew
from Cat Talk Radio
When you meet a cat in a shelter, you're not meeting their personality—you're meeting their stress response. In this special episode of Cat Talk Radio, Molly DeVoss and Dewey Vaughn step aside and let a shelter cat named Whiskers tell the story. Through first-person storytelling and behavior science, we explore what shelter cats are really communicating when they hide, hiss, freeze, or seem "unfriendly." This episode pulls back the curtain on: Why shelter behavior is situational, not permanent How stress and fear alter a cat's nervous system What adopters often misunderstand—and how to see cats more clearly Why patience, not pressure, reveals who a cat truly is If you've ever wondered why a shelter cat didn't "connect" with you—or how to better understand cats in transition—this episode is for you.
